Course Content

• Data Wrangling and Preprocessing for Environmental Data
• Statistical Analysis for Environmental Data (including regression, ANOVA)
• Spatial Analysis and GIS for Environmental Applications
• Data-driven Environmental Modelling (including Machine Learning)
• Remote Sensing and its Application in Environmental Monitoring
• Environmental Data Visualization and Communication
• Big Data Technologies for Environmental Informatics
• Case Studies in Data-driven Environmental Analysis
• Environmental Impact Assessment and Reporting using Data Analysis
• Uncertainty and Error Analysis in Environmental Datasets

Career path

Career Role (Data-driven Environmental Analysis) Description
Environmental Data Scientist Develops and implements advanced analytical models for environmental data, extracting insights for improved environmental management. Strong programming skills (Python, R) essential.
Environmental Consultant (Data Analysis) Applies data analysis techniques to inform environmental consulting projects. Experience with GIS software and environmental regulations is highly valued.
Sustainability Analyst (Data Focus) Uses data analysis to assess the environmental impact of businesses and develop sustainable strategies. Expertise in carbon accounting and LCA methodologies beneficial.
Climate Change Data Specialist Focuses on analyzing climate change data to support modelling, forecasting, and mitigation efforts. Advanced statistical skills and climate science background preferred.
